Recognizing the Demolition Process

Although the demolition procedure may appear straightforward, it involves numerous essential steps that guarantee security and conformity with neighborhood policies. At first, an extensive analysis of the home is performed to determine harmful materials, such as asbestos or lead, which need special handling. Following this, an in-depth strategy is developed, laying out the approaches and equipment needed for safe demolition.


Next, the energies offering the structure, consisting of water, electrical energy, and gas, have to be detached to stop accidents. This is commonly followed by site prep work, where safety barriers and security procedures are established to secure bordering locations.


When preparations are complete, the actual demolition can begin, commonly employing hefty equipment to dismantle structures efficiently. Throughout the procedure, continuous surveillance warranties compliance with safety and security procedures. Finally, debris removal and website restoration wrap up the procedure, leading the way for future advancement or landscaping.


Local Regulations and Permits



Prior to starting a demolition task in Detroit, recognizing neighborhood guidelines and getting the essential authorizations is crucial. The city has particular codes that govern demolition activities to ensure public safety and environmental management. Home owners and specialists need to request a demolition permit with the Detroit Building, Safety Engineering, and Environmental Division. This process generally entails submitting thorough plans and a site assessment.


In addition, guidelines may call for alerts to next-door neighbors and utility companies, specifically if the demolition influences shared services. Certain structures may also demand an asbestos examination and abatement prior to demolition can start. Failure to adhere to these policies can lead to penalties and job delays. It is suggested for individuals to familiarize themselves with the Detroit zoning regulations and seek guidance from regional authorities to navigate the allowing process effectively, ensuring a smooth and lawful demolition experience.


Safety Factors To Consider Throughout Demolition



Comprehending local policies and acquiring the necessary licenses is just the very first step in an effective demolition job. Safety considerations are vital to protect workers and the bordering neighborhood. A comprehensive danger analysis ought to be conducted to identify potential risks such as dropping debris, hazardous products, and structural instability.

Developing a protected border around the demolition website is important to avoid unapproved accessibility and ensure public safety and security


Furthermore, employees should be learnt risk-free demolition techniques and emergency protocols. Clear interaction among the staff member is important to deal with any type of unpredicted issues promptly. Routine safety and security meetings can enhance the relevance of sticking to safety standards. By prioritizing security, demolition more information tasks can continue efficiently while reducing risks to all involved.

What Happens to Energies Throughout Demolition?



Throughout demolition, utilities such as electricity, gas, and water are normally detached to ensure safety and security. This procedure is necessary to protect against dangers and is normally collaborated with utility companies prior to starting any type of demolition activities.

How Do I Prepare My Residential Or Commercial Property for Demolition?



To prepare a building for demolition, one need to eliminate personal items, separate utilities, safe necessary authorizations, inform neighbors, and assurance ecological analyses are completed. Appropriate preparation lessens threats and facilitates a smoother demolition procedure.
